Background and Context on Lito 1 and Lito X1
For years, DJI Mini drones set a high benchmark in terms of portability, ease of use, and flight performance within the lightweight drone category. However, recent FCC filings and industry rumors have unveiled two new drone entries, the Lito 1 and the Lito X1, designed to offer fresh alternatives with enhanced technological features. These new models come equipped with advanced obstacle detection, better transmission capabilities, and multiple control methods that push beyond what earlier DJI Minis provided.
The Lito 1 aims to maintain the lightweight appeal with a weight below 250 grams, while the Lito X1 offers more endurance and power, albeit at a slightly higher weight class. Both models reflect a growing trend toward smart and autonomous flying technology combined with user-friendly design.
Lito 1 and Lito X1: Key Details and Specifications
The Lito 1 and Lito X1 drones bring several innovative features designed to appeal to both casual drone enthusiasts and semi-professional users. Here are the main specifications confirmed so far:
- 360° Obstacle Detection: Both drones utilize fisheye optics combined with sensors that mimic LiDAR technology, providing a detection range of up to 10 meters and infrared sensors integrated for altitude control.
- Advanced Transmission: They support O5 transmission with a range extending over 20 kilometers, along with Wi‑Fi connectivity capable of extending up to 500 meters.
- Multi-Controller Compatibility: Users can operate these drones via RC-N3 and RC2 controllers, allowing flexibility in control preferences.
- Autonomous and Voice Control: Besides traditional piloting modes, Lito drones accept voice commands with the keyword “Hey fly,” gesture control, and app-based remote flying.
- Wind Resistance: Certified to withstand wind resistance level 5, enhancing stability in diverse flying environments.
- User Interface: Featuring a front-facing display, LED indicators, and SDR technology for anti-interference, improving flight management and communication signals.
- Flight Time: The Lito 1 offers approximately 30 minutes of flight time while remaining under 250 grams, making it ideal for casual users. The Lito X1, with a longer endurance of around 50 minutes, weighs more but provides expanded capabilities.
Lito 1 and Lito X1: Price Expectations and Launch Timeline
The market introduction for the new Lito drones is anticipated soon with competitive pricing designed to attract various drone users:
- The Lito 1 will be priced around €330 for the base model and approximately €490 for the full kit, providing an affordable entry-level option.
- The Lito X1 is set at a higher price point of about €759, targeting users who want extended flight time and more premium features.
Both drones represent a compelling value proposition in their respective market segments, aiming to challenge DJI’s Mini series dominance.
Impact of Lito 1 and Lito X1 on Drone Users and the Industry
The arrival of the Lito 1 and Lito X1 could shift the competitive landscape within the compact drone market. Users looking for drones with extended flight times, improved obstacle avoidance, and modern control options may find these models increasingly attractive. The blend of autonomous operation, voice commands, and improved anti-interference technologies supports more intuitive flying experiences and could broaden drone adoption, especially among beginner and intermediate pilots.
The industry may also feel pressure to innovate rapidly, as the Lito drones’ emphasis on long-range transmission and smart sensing raises expectations. This could accelerate advancements in battery technology, sensor integration, and user interface design across competing brands.
